git reset

Mevcut Git HEAD'ini belirtilen duruma sıfırlayarak commit'leri veya değişiklikleri geri al. Eğer bir konum verildiye o konumdaki değişiklikler “geri alınır”; eğer bir commit değeri veya dal verildiyse o commit/dal “geri alınır”. Daha fazla bilgi için: https://git-scm.com/docs/git-reset.

git reset

git reset {{dosya(ların)/konumu}}

git reset --patch {{dosya/konumu}}

git reset HEAD~

git reset --soft HEAD~2

git reset --hard

git reset --hard {{commit}}